Main Content
The Priest & the Prof
Recent Episodes
- Episode 31 – In the Shadow of Rome: The Nativity and Class November 13, 2025
- Episode 30 – Texts About Women October 30, 2025
- Episode 29 – Religious Liberty October 16, 2025
- Episode 28 – Eve October 2, 2025


